Nigel Moat appointed as Sunrise Solutions Manager

Sunrise Software has announced the appointment of Nigel Moat as Sunrise Solutions Manager, a senior role managing the configuration of all the services that are maintained within the Sunrise product line that are based on the Sostenuto platform. Nigel joins from Anglian Water Services Limited, where he spent the last 15 years of his 30 year tenure, leading teams to deliver solutions within this large corporation on a range of IT and business process based projects, developing bespoke build...

Australian fish farm undergoes IT upgrade by investing in edge infrastructure

Australian fism farming company Tassal looked at harnessing IT to make its business of growing salmon more sustainable and cost-effective. It invested in an integrated IT solution powered by Vertiv and Dell EMC for its business in Tasmania.
